Adding Action Methods
You can add basic behavior to your application, such as giving it the ability to add, delete, and save objects, without writing a line of code. This is possible because the EODisplayGroup, EOEditingContext, and EOInterfaceController objects in Interface Builder have predefined action methods that you can use to trigger operations in your application. An action method is a method that's invoked when the user clicks a button or another control object.-
Add action methods.
Add three buttons to your window and label them "Add," "Remove," and "Save."
Control-drag from the Add button to the Studio EODisplayGroup.
In the Inspector, select Outlets from the pop-up list at the top of the left column.
Select target in the left column.
Double-click insert: in the right column.
Using the same process, connect the Remove button to the delete: method.
To connect the Save button, control-drag from the button to the File's Owner object in the nib file window.
In the Inspector, select target in the left column.
Double-click save: in the right column.
